Brand new defy dishwasher arms not spinning - RESOLVED

Hi all. As titled, brand new defy dishwasher. Arms not spinning. Our water source is from a Jojo tank with a booster pump on the line. Giving out 3.8 bar max. It's about 6 or 7 meters between the two. Any ideas? Thank you in advance.

With dishwashers it's not the water supply pressure that causes the spray arms to rotate, it is the circulation pump in the dishwasher.

Initially the control board opens the dishwasher's water inlet valve to let water into the dishwasher and it fills the sump in the dishwasher. This is the tray below the lower spray arms.

When the required water level is reached the water level pressure switch operates and the control board closes the water inlet valve to prevent more water from entering.

After that the water in the dishwasher is heated and when the required temperature is reached the heater is turned off and the circulation pump is started to pump the water from the sump through the spray arms under pressure, which causes them to rotate and wash the dishes. The wash water runs off the dishes and collects in the sump and is pumped through again in a cycle etc

If there is water in the dishwasher, as it is brand new contact the manufacturer's customer service section about a warranty repair

The spray arms won't move if the door is open, as you don't want water spraying out through the open door. The machine is stopped when the door is opened. The best that you can do is to place them both in a remembered position, allow the dishwasher to run in the wash cycle for a few minutes and open the door to see if they have moved from where you left them.

If you open the door during the wash cycle and the water level is just above the filter below the lower spray arm then there is enough water in the machine to wash the dishes.

If the spray arms haven't moved then there may be a blockage somewhere in the water circulation system in the machine i.e. pump, pipes, filters etc. Was there any packaging around the filters when you first got it? Remove them to see if they are clear - see the owner manual for how to check/clean the filters.

If they are clear and all of the dishes are not wet, due to the arms not spinning etc it may be a circulation pump problem.

Given that your other dishwasher had the same problem, is the power supply to the machine OK i.e. full voltage available that is required by the machine? Maybe plug the machine into another known working power outlet using an appropriately rated extension cord perhaps. Just an idea.
